  • Abstract
    A model of the discharge process leading to the switching surge flashover of long air gaps is presented. This model is based on a new non-thermal equilibriummodel of thedischargechannel. Dependingon temperature and current, the volt ampere characteristics of the discharge channel simulation behave either like a resistoror a zener diode. This channel simulation is combined with an electric field calculation to produce a breakdown model for arbitrary gap geometries and applied voltage waveforms. The model is currently implemented on a minicomputer system.
